Corey Roser of Planning & Zoning briefed the Miami County Council on 2025 activity, saying building permits increased 27.2% and that the office handled 151 complaints. Of those complaints, 125 were classified as violations and Planning & Zoning resolved 99, for a resolution rate of roughly 79.2%.
Roser noted that the council in 2025 authorized an additional full-time code enforcement officer and converted a part-time building inspector to full-time to handle the increased workload. The council recorded those staffing changes as part of its 2025 actions and Roser’s report provides a baseline for enforcement workload going into the next budget cycle.
